首页> 中国专利> 一种同种货币下多个账户管理行间资金平账的方法

一种同种货币下多个账户管理行间资金平账的方法

摘要

本申请提供了同种货币下多个账户管理行间资金平账的方法,包括:存在欠款的账户管理行根据欠款信息发起借记报文至存在盈余的账户管理行;存在盈余的账户管理行根据借记报文使其实体托管账户向其为存在欠款的账户管理行开立的平账实体账户转入借记金额,发送借记应答报文;区块链网络根据借记应答报文使存在盈余的账户管理行的区块链托管账户向存在欠款的账户管理行的区块链账户转入借记金额,使与存在欠款的账户管理行和存在盈余的账户管理行相关的监控器清零,发送借记应答报文;存在欠款的账户管理行根据借记应答报文使相应平账实体账户的影子账户向其实体托管账户转入借记金额。本申请能够解决同种货币多账户管理行间资金平账的问题。

著录项

  • 公开/公告号CN107358524A

    专利类型发明专利

  • 公开/公告日2017-11-17

    原文格式PDF

  • 申请/专利权人 中国银行股份有限公司;

    申请/专利号CN201710604989.0

  • 发明设计人 王后庆;杨秋琳;赵化良;赵意娜;

    申请日2017-07-24

  • 分类号G06Q40/02(20120101);G06Q20/10(20120101);

  • 代理机构11127 北京三友知识产权代理有限公司;

  • 代理人贾磊

  • 地址 100818 北京市西城区复兴门内大街1号

  • 入库时间 2023-06-19 03:47:06

法律信息

  • 法律状态公告日

    法律状态信息

    法律状态

  • 2020-08-21

    授权

    授权

  • 2017-12-12

    实质审查的生效 IPC(主分类):G06Q40/02 申请日:20170724

    实质审查的生效

  • 2017-11-17

    公开

    公开

说明书

技术领域

本申请属于区块链跨境支付领域,尤其涉及一种同种货币下多个账户管理行间资金平账的方法及装置。

背景技术

基于区块链技术搭建的跨境支付业务系统中,同种货币可能会存在多个账户管理行。在不同账户管理行开立同种货币实体账户的两家参加行,汇款行通过区块链支付系统向收款行转账,区块链网络能够实时完成记账,但是两家账户管理行区块链托管账户和行内实体托管账户不能同步完成记账。因此,收款行如果将所在账户管理行的托管账户余额进行全部提现,会出现如下情况:

收款行所在账户管理行的实体托管账户尚未收到汇款,如果收款行在账户管理行进行取现,将造成实体托管账户余额少于收款行的区块链账户余额,即出现欠款;

汇款行所在账户管理行的实体托管账户同样未转出汇款金额,如果收款行在账户管理行进行取现,则汇款行实体托管账户余额多于汇款行的区块链账户金额,即出现盈余。

在上述情况下,对开账户的两家账户管理行不能实现资金平账。

发明内容

本申请的目标是在使用区块链支付系统实现跨境支付业务场景下,解决同种货币下多个账户管理行间资金平账问题。

为了解决上述技术问题,本申请的一技术方案为提供一种同种货币下多个账户管理行间资金平账的方法,包括:对于同种货币的任一账户管理行,由区块链网络为该账户管理行配置多个监控器,各监控器用于记录本账户管理行对应其它该种货币的其中一账户管理行的累计欠款信息或盈余信息;

在不同账户管理行开立同种货币的两家参加行进行转账交易时,由与该两家参加行所在账户管理行相关的监控器记录累计欠款信息或盈余信息;

存在欠款的账户管理行根据其监控器记录的欠款信息发起借记报文至相应存在盈余的账户管理行;所述存在盈余的账户管理行根据借记报文使其实体托管账户向其为所述存在欠款的账户管理行开立的平账实体账户转入借记金额,发送借记应答报文至所述区块链网络;所述区块链网络根据借记应答报文使所述存在盈余的账户管理行的区块链托管账户向所述存在欠款的账户管理行的区块链账户转入借记金额,使与所述存在欠款的账户管理行和所述存在盈余的账户管理行相关的监控器清零,发送借记应答报文至所述存在欠款的账户管理行;所述存在欠款的账户管理行根据借记应答报文使相应平账实体账户的影子账户向其实体托管账户转入借记金额。

本申请能够解决同种货币下多个账户管理行间资金平账的问题,对区块链支付系统跨账户管理行的转账交易进行了优化,有利于推广基于区块链技术的区块链跨境支付系统,更好地服务于不断发展的多业务场景的跨境支付业务。

附图说明

为了更清楚地说明本申请实施例的技术方案,下面将对实施例描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本申请的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。

图1为本申请实施例的同种货币下多个账户管理行间资金平账方法流程图;

图2为本申请另一实施例的同种货币下多个账户管理行间资金平账方法流程图;

图3A~3D为本申请一具体实施例的区块链支付系统各账户的余额变化示意图。

具体实施方式

为了使本申请的技术特点及效果更加明显,下面结合附图对本申请的技术方案做进一步说明,本申请也可有其他不同的具体实例来加以说明或实施,任何本领域技术人员在权利要求范围内做的等同变换均属于本申请的保护范畴。

在本说明书的描述中,参考术语“一个实施例”、“一个具体实施例”、“一些实施例”、“例如”、等的描述意指结合该实施例或示例描述的具体特征、结构、或者特点包含于本申请的至少一个实施例或示例中。在本说明书中,对上述术语的示意性表述不一定指的是相同的实施例或示例。而且,描述的具体特征、结构或者特点可以在任何的一个或多个实施例或示例中以合适的方式结合。各实施例中涉及的步骤顺序用于示意性说明本申请的实施,其中的步骤顺序不作限定,可根据需要作适当调整。

如图1所示,图1为本申请实施例的同种货币下多个账户管理行间资金平账方法的示意图。本实施例适用于区块链支付系统,能够解决同种货币下多个账户管理行间资金平账的问题,对区块链支付系统跨账户管理行的转账交易进行了优化,有利于推广基于区块链技术的区块链跨境支付系统,更好地服务于不断发展的多业务场景的跨境支付业务。具体的,包括:

步骤101,对于同种货币的任一账户管理行,由区块链网络为该账户管理行配置多个监控器,各监控器用于记录本账户管理行对应其它该种货币的其中一账户管理行的累计欠款信息或盈余信息;

步骤102,在不同账户管理行开立同种货币的两家参加行进行转账交易时,由与该两家参加行所在账户管理行相关的监控器记录累计欠款信息或盈余信息;

步骤103,存在欠款的账户管理行根据其监控器记录的欠款信息发起借记报文至相应的存在盈余的账户管理行;所述存在盈余的账户管理行根据借记报文使其实体托管账户向其为所述存在欠款的账户管理行开立的平账实体账户转入借记金额,发送借记应答报文至所述区块链网络;所述区块链网络根据借记应答报文使所述存在盈余的账户管理行的区块链托管账户向所述存在欠款的账户管理行的区块链账户转入借记金额,使与所述存在欠款的账户管理行和所述存在盈余的账户管理行相关的监控器清零,发送借记应答报文至所述存在欠款的账户管理行;所述存在欠款的账户管理行根据借记应答报文使相应平账实体账户的影子账户向其实体托管账户转入借记金额。

详细的说,欠款信息包括但不限于:欠款标识、本账户管理行信息、存在盈余的账户管理行信息、欠款金额及货币。

盈余信息包括但不限于:盈余标识、本账户管理行信息、存在欠款的账户管理行信息、盈余金额及货币。

借记报文包括但不限于:借记报文发报行信息(存在欠款的账户管理行信息)、借记报文收报行信息(存在盈余的账户管理行信息)、借款金额、货币、借记报文日期及借记报文唯一编号。根据借记报文发报行信息确定存在欠款的账户管理行的平账实体账户。

借记应答报文包括但不限于:借记应答报文发报行信息、借记应答报文收报行信息、借记应答报文唯一编号,借记应答报文日期、借记报文响应状态(借记成功或失败)、借记报文及信息说明(用于填写失败原因等相关信息)。

本申请一实施例中,如图2所示,上述步骤103中,所述存在盈余的账户管理行根据借记报文使其实体托管账户向其为所述存在欠款的账户管理行开立的平账实体账户转入借记金额之前还包括:

所述存在盈余的账户管理行根据借记报文查询相应监控器记录的盈余金额;

判断该盈余金额是否大于或等于借款金额,若判断结果为是,则根据借记报文使其实体托管账户向其为所述存在欠款的账户管理行开立的平账实体账户转入借记金额,若判断结果为否,则发送借记转账失败至所述欠款账户管理行。

本申请一实施例中,上述步骤103中,借记报文的发起条件为:所述存在欠款的账户管理行于响应取现请求之后或每隔固定时间间隔向相应存在盈余的账户管理行发起借记报文;

或根据转账交易规律对相应存在盈余的账户管理行分组,每隔不同的时间间隔向不同分组中的存在盈余的账户管理行发起借记报文。

为了更清楚说明本申请技术方案,下面以一具体实施例进行说明。假设人民币的货币有两个账户管理行B及D,普通行A在账户管理行B开户并存储有100元,普通行C在账户管理行D开户并存储有200元。

各普通银行的账户情况如表一,实体账户由账户管理行的支付系统记账,区块链账户由区块链网络记账,各实体账户的影子账户、区块链账户的影子账户主要起备查作用,分别与实体账户、区块链账户余额相反,由各银行的行内支付系统记账。

账户管理行的账户情况如表二,实体托管账户记录账户管理行在区块链网络中的总余额,区块链托管账户记录账户管理行在区块链网络中的总余额,因真实款存储在账户管理行,所以区块链托管账户余额为负的实体托管账户余额。实体托管账户由账户管理行的行内支付系统记账,区块链托管账户由区块链网络记账,平账实体账户由相应账户管理行记账。

表一:

表二:

账户管理行实体托管账户区块链托管账户平账实体账户平账实体账户影子账户BTG-BBC-TG-BV-DDTG-DBC-TG-DN-V-D

假设普通行A及C进行了如下过程的操作:1)普通行A及C分别向区块链支付系统中注资100元及200元;2)普通行A向普通行C发起转账业务,将普通行A区块链账户的全部金额100元转入普通行C的区块链账户;3)普通行C通过账户管理行D发起取现业务,将区块链支付系统中的全部余额300元取出。

上述操作结束后,各账户的余额情况如图3A所示,区块链网络中,账户管理行B对应账户管理行D有一监控器,该监控器记录的累计欠款或盈余金额为正值,则表示账户管理行B为存在盈余的账户管理行,账户管理行B盈余账户管理行D 100元。账户管理行D对应账户管理行B也有一监控器,该监控器中记录的累计欠款或盈余金额为负值,则表示账户管理行D为存在欠款的账户管理行,账户管理行B欠款账户管理行D 100元。具体资金平账过程包括:

(1)发起借记报文:账户管理行D对账户管理行B发起借记报文。实施时,可设置通知接口,通过通知接口发起借记报文,借记报文中的借记金额为100元。

(2)确认累计欠款是否吻合:账户管理行B接收到借记报文后,查询B对应D监控器中累计盈余金额,判断该盈余金额是否大于或等于借记金额,若判断结果为是,则进入下一步。实施时,可设置累计欠款或盈余查询接口,通过累计欠款或盈余查询接口查询相关监控器中的余额。

(3)账户管理行B进行记账:账户管理行B将实体托管账户TG-B减少借记金额(也就是减少100元),将账户管理行D的平账实体账户V-D增加借记金额。如图3B所示。

账户管理行B支付系统的会计分录如下:

Dr: TG-B -100

Cr: V-D+100

(4)发送借记应答报文,并实现区块链记账:账户管理行B向区块链网络发送借记应答报文,区块链网络使账户管理行B的区块链托管账户BC-TG-B向账户管理行D的区块链托管账户BC-TG-D转入借记金额,因区块链账户记录的为负值,则使账户管理行B的区块链托管账户BC-TG-B增加借记金额,账户管理行D的区块链托管账户BC-TG-D减少借记金额,B对应D监控器及D对应B监控器余额清零,向账户管理行D发送借款应答报文。如图3C所示。

区块链网络支付系统的会计分录如下:

Dr: BC-TG-D -100

Cr: BC-TG-B +100

(5)账户管理行D记账,完成资金平账:账户管理行D收到借款应答报文后,完成行内支付系统记账,使账户管理行D的实体托管账户TG-D增加注资金额,账户管理行D在账户管理行B开立的平账实体账户的影子账户N-V-D减少注资金额。如图3D所示。

账户管理行D支付系统的会计分录如下:

Dr: N-V-D -100

Cr: TG-D+100

本实施例对区块链支付系统进行了优化,实现了基于区块链支付系统的同种货币多账户管理行间资金平账解决方案,从而有利于推广基于区块链技术的跨境支付系统,令其能够更好地服务于不断发展的多业务场景的跨境支付业务。

本领域内的技术人员应明白,本申请的实施例可提供为方法、系统、或计算机程序产品。因此,本申请可采用完全硬件实施例、完全软件实施例、或结合软件和硬件方面的实施例的形式。而且,本申请可采用在一个或多个其中包含有计算机可用程序代码的计算机可用存储介质(包括但不限于磁盘存储器、CD-ROM、光学存储器等)上实施的计算机程序产品的形式。

本申请是参照根据本申请实施例的方法、设备(系统)、和计算机程序产品的流程图和/或方框图来描述的。应理解可由计算机程序指令实现流程图和/或方框图中的每一流程和/或方框、以及流程图和/或方框图中的流程和/或方框的结合。可提供这些计算机程序指令到通用计算机、专用计算机、嵌入式处理机或其他可编程数据处理设备的处理器以产生一个机器,使得通过计算机或其他可编程数据处理设备的处理器执行的指令产生用于实现在流程图一个流程或多个流程和/或方框图一个方框或多个方框中指定的功能的装置。

这些计算机程序指令也可存储在能引导计算机或其他可编程数据处理设备以特定方式工作的计算机可读存储器中,使得存储在该计算机可读存储器中的指令产生包括指令装置的制造品,该指令装置实现在流程图一个流程或多个流程和/或方框图一个方框或多个方框中指定的功能。

这些计算机程序指令也可装载到计算机或其他可编程数据处理设备上,使得在计算机或其他可编程设备上执行一系列操作步骤以产生计算机实现的处理,从而在计算机或其他可编程设备上执行的指令提供用于实现在流程图一个流程或多个流程和/或方框图一个方框或多个方框中指定的功能的步骤。

以上所述仅用于说明本申请的技术方案,任何本领域普通技术人员均可在不违背本申请的精神及范畴下,对上述实施例进行修饰与改变。因此,本申请的权利保护范围应视权利要求范围为准。

去获取专利,查看全文>

相似文献

  • 专利
  • 中文文献
  • 外文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号